No, there is no direct bus from Belgium station to Trier. However, there are services departing from Brussels-North train station and arriving at Pallien, Bitburger Straße via Hollerich, P+R Bouillon and Luxembourg.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 3h 57m.
No, there is no direct train from Belgium to Trier. However, there are services departing from Bruxelles-Central and arriving at Trier, Hauptbahnhof via Luxembourg, Gare Centrale.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 4h 45m.
The distance between Belgium and Trier is 261 km. The road distance is 250.4 km.
